What Makes Artificial Grass Dog-Friendly?


Not all artificial grass is suitable for dogs. Pet-specific turf is engineered to solve common problems dog owners face, including odor, drainage, and durability.


The best options in 2026 share several key characteristics:

  • Fast drainage to allow urine and water to pass through quickly

  • Durable fibers that resist flattening, scratching, and digging

  • Soft texture that’s gentle on paws and joints

  • Non-toxic materials that are safe for pets

  • Easy maintenance for regular rinsing and cleaning


Choosing turf designed specifically for pets ensures a cleaner, safer, and longer-lasting lawn.


Best Artificial Grass Options for Dogs in 2026


1. High-Pile Artificial Grass (35–45 mm)


High-pile artificial grass is one of the most popular choices for dog owners who want a natural look and comfortable surface. In 2026, these options are more resilient than ever, with improved fiber technology that helps blades spring back after heavy use.


Why it’s great for dogs:

  • Provides extra cushioning for joints

  • Feels soft and natural under paws

  • Ideal for dogs that like to lounge and play


Best for:Large yards, multiple dogs, high-activity play areas


Things to consider:High-pile turf requires proper installation and drainage. Without a solid base, odors can develop over time.


2. Medium-Pile, High-Density Turf (20–30 mm)


Medium-pile artificial grass strikes a balance between comfort and practicality. It’s one of the most versatile options for dog owners in 2026 and works well in a variety of spaces.


Why it’s great for dogs:

  • Easier to clean than taller turf

  • Less likely to trap debris

  • Durable enough for daily use


Best for:Small to medium yards, patios, dog runs, balconies


Things to consider:While still comfortable, it may not feel as plush as high-pile turf for dogs that nap outdoors frequently.


3. Heavy-Duty Turf for Dog Runs


Dog runs experience constant wear, and standard artificial grass may not hold up. Heavy-duty pet turf is specifically designed for high-traffic areas where dogs run, stop, dig, and relieve themselves repeatedly.


Why it’s great for dogs:

  • Reinforced backing resists tearing

  • Dense fibers stay upright longer

  • Designed for frequent rinsing


Best for:Dedicated dog runs, kennels, boarding facilities


Things to consider:This type of turf often prioritizes durability over softness, so it may feel firmer than decorative lawn turf.


4. Artificial Grass Mats for Potty Areas


Portable artificial grass mats remain a popular option in 2026, especially for apartment dwellers and puppy owners. These mats are typically placed over trays or drainage systems and can be used indoors or outdoors.


Why it’s great for dogs:

  • Ideal for potty training

  • Easy to remove and clean

  • Works well in limited spaces


Best for:Apartments, balconies, indoor potty setups


Things to consider:These mats are not designed for heavy play and usually need frequent cleaning to stay odor-free.


5. Cooling Artificial Grass


Heat retention has long been a concern with artificial turf. In 2026, cooling grass options have improved significantly. These turfs are designed with lighter colors, heat-reflective materials, or special fiber coatings that reduce surface temperature.


Why it’s great for dogs:

  • Safer for paws in hot weather

  • More comfortable for lying down

  • Helps prevent overheating


Best for:Sunny yards, warm climates, dogs sensitive to heat


Things to consider:Cooling turf still gets warmer than natural grass, so shade and occasional rinsing are still important.


Best Artificial Grass Based on Dog Size


Small Dogs and Puppies

  • Short to medium pile turf

  • Softer fibers for sensitive paws

  • Potty mats for training


Large Dogs

  • High-density turf with reinforced backing

  • Medium to high pile for durability

  • Strong drainage system


Multiple Dogs

  • Heavy-duty turf designed for high traffic

  • Excellent drainage and odor control

  • Regular maintenance plan


Installation Matters More Than the Turf Itself


Even the best artificial grass will fail if it’s installed poorly. For dog owners, proper installation is critical to long-term success.


A dog-friendly installation should include:

  • A compacted base layer for stability

  • Efficient drainage materials

  • Secure edging to prevent lifting or digging

  • Odor-resistant infill where appropriate


Professional installation is often worth the investment, especially for full yards or dog runs.


Maintenance Tips for Artificial Grass with Dogs


Artificial grass is low-maintenance, but not maintenance-free. In 2026, most dog owners follow a simple routine:

  • Pick up solid waste daily

  • Rinse urine areas several times per week

  • Brush fibers to keep them upright

  • Deep clean periodically with pet-safe cleaners


Consistent care prevents odor buildup and extends the life of your turf.


Which Artificial Grass Is Best for Your Dog?


The best artificial grass option depends on:

  • Your dog’s size and activity level

  • Your climate and sun exposure

  • Available space

  • Budget and installation plans


For most dog owners in 2026, medium-pile, high-density turf with excellent drainage offers the best balance of comfort, durability, and ease of maintenance. Larger yards and active dogs benefit from heavier-duty turf, while apartments and training situations are better served by portable grass mats.
